# Christiana Luo

> Christiana Luo is the Vancouver-based co-founder and marketing and brand executive behind Big Way Hot Pot. Alongside co-founder Jack Yao, she helped turn a communal dining ritual into an individual, build-your-own format: guests select ingredients, pay by weight, choose a broth or dry mix, and receive a finished bowl from the kitchen. Public interviews show Luo concentrating on customization, transparent pricing, younger diners, and expansion from British Columbia into Ontario and California.

## Career timeline

- **Before 2021** — Luo and Jack Yao operated Gloria Jean's Coffees franchises in Melbourne, Australia.
- **2021-2022** — Co-founded Big Way Hot Pot in the Vancouver area; the company dates its founding to 2021 and its first restaurant opening to 2022.
- **2024** — Spoke publicly as co-founder and Chief Marketing Officer as Big Way prepared to expand from Metro Vancouver into the United States.
- **2025** — Led brand messaging around Big Way's first California location in Rowland Heights and subsequent Southern California growth.
- **2026** — Named a Pacific finalist in the brand-driven growth category of EY Entrepreneur Of The Year Canada alongside Jack Yao.

## Latest updates

- **2026-08** — EY listed Christiana Luo and Jack Yao as 2026 Pacific Entrepreneur Of The Year finalists in brand-driven growth.
- **2026-03** — Jiumaojiu reported a strategic partnership with Big Way and an additional US$43 million transaction that increased its economic interest in Big Way Group to 49 percent.
- **2025-10** — At Big Way's Monterey Park opening, Luo discussed the chain's Southern California customer mix, menu localization and four North American openings that month.
- **2025-07** — Luo represented Big Way at the opening of its first U.S. restaurant in Rowland Heights, California.
